  • Aweber will require your subscribe to click on a "Do you want to belong to this list?" confirmation link when you import any mailing list. This is to protect themselves against dodgy lists that have been purchased or harvested in a non-legit manner.

      Normally, but not always, AA: like GetResponse, they decide this on a case-by-case basis. If you can prove ownership of the list and that it's all confirmed opt-in, they may and sometimes do allow you to import it without a re-confirmation being needed.

  • Hi BJacket, the same happened to me some years ago.
    I signed up to Aweber hoping to move in all the double opt-ins I generated two months before in a free autoresponder that closed.

    They didn't permitted me to do it, while Getresponse did without any problem.
    The key to import lists is that they must be not too old, and their email addresses have not to bounce messages back. If they check your submitted email list, and they see that a good 95% of the emails are existing, they will add that contacts without problems in just a few hours from submission.

    This is what happened to me.
    If instead your list is old there is an high possibility your list will be rejected.
